Kia Sedona: Input Speed Sensor Description and Operation| Description |
| • |
Input speed sensor uses an electric current type hall sensor in which the current is changed by the magnetic variation. |
| • |
Input speed sensor (A) and output speed sensor are integrated and are installed in the transaxle.
|
| • |
Measures the rate of rotation of the input shaft inside the transaxle and delivers the readings to the TCM. |
| • |
The sensor provides critical input data that''s used in
feedback control, torque converter clutch control, gear setting control,
line pressure control, clutch activation pressure control, and sensor
fault analysis. |
